Web1: Open your Projects 2: Click on Targets (select the AppxxxTests) 3: Click on Build Settings 4: Find Search Paths 5: Click on "Framework Search Paths" or "Library Search Paths" and you should find the bogus paths listed in there, which you can delete. IMPORTANT: The problem is in AppxxxTests not in your Appxxx.
